KEY RESPONSIBILITIES
1. Foreign Exchange (Cambio) Trading
• Execute foreign exchange transactions for institutional and retail clients in compliance with Bank of Jamaica cambio regulations and FSC requirements
• Monitor global and regional FX markets, analyze currency trends, and identify profitable trading opportunities
• Manage USD/JMD, GBP/JMD, CAD/JMD, EUR/JMD, and other currency pair positions within approved limits
• Provide competitive bid/ask spreads to clients while maintaining profitability targets
• Execute spot, forward, and swap transactions as authorized by the firm's license
• Maintain relationships with correspondent banks and foreign exchange counterparties
• Monitor FX exposure and implement hedging strategies to minimize currency risk
2. Fixed Income (Bond) Trading
• Participate in BOJ auctions and competitive bidding for government securities
• Analyze yield curves, interest rate movements, duration, and credit spreads to identify value opportunities
• Execute buy/sell orders for clients and proprietary accounts while optimizing portfolio performance
• Monitor local and international fixed income markets, central bank policies, and
macroeconomic indicators
• Build and maintain trading relationships with institutional investors, pension funds, insurance companies, and other market participants
• Provide pricing, market intelligence, and investment recommendations to clients and portfolio managers
3. Repurchase Agreement (Repo) Sales & Trading
• Structure, negotiate, and execute repurchase agreements (repos and reverse repos) forshort-term liquidity management
• Price repo transactions competitively based on collateral quality, maturity, and prevailing market rates
• Manage the firm's repo book, including monitoring collateral, margin requirements, and settlement obligations
• Ensure all repo transactions comply with JSE repo market conventions and FSC
collateral management guidelines
• Optimize the firm's short-term funding costs and investment of excess cash through strategic repo positioning
• Coordinate with operations and compliance teams to ensure proper documentation, settlement, and regulatory reporting
4. Collective Investment Schemes (CIS) / Mutual Funds Trading
• Execute buy and sell orders for collective investment schemes (mutual funds, unit trusts,money market funds) on behalf of clients
• Monitor performance of local and regional CIS products and provide recommendations aligned with client investment objectives
• Maintain current knowledge of fund prospectuses, investment mandates, fees, and regulatory filings
• Coordinate with fund administrators and custodians to ensure timely execution and settlement of CIS transactions
• Educate clients on fund features, risk profiles, historical performance, and suitability assessments
• Track fund NAV (Net Asset Value) movements and redemption/subscription activity to anticipate market trends
5. Risk Management & Position Monitoring
• Monitor real-time trading positions, market exposure, and profit/loss across all asset classes
• Ensure all trades remain within authorized position limits, concentration limits, and risk appetite parameters
• Perform daily mark-to-market valuations and stress testing of portfolio holdings
• Implement stop-loss strategies and hedging techniques to mitigate downside risk
• Report significant market movements, losses, or breaches of trading limits immediately to management
• Collaborate with the Risk Management team to refine risk models, scenario analysis, and Value-at-Risk (VaR) calculations
